The following was filed automatically by anaconda: anaconda 13.31 exception report Traceback (most recent call first): File "/usr/lib/anaconda/storage/devicelibs/dm.py", line 64, in dm_node_from_name raise DMError("dm device does not exist") File "/usr/lib/anaconda/storage/devicelibs/swap.py", line 106, in swapstatus alt_dev = "/dev/%s" % dm.dm_node_from_name(device.split("/")[-1]) File "/usr/lib/anaconda/storage/formats/swap.py", line 120, in status return self.exists and swap.swapstatus(self.device) File "/usr/lib/anaconda/storage/__init__.py", line 1763, in mtab if not device.format.status: File "/usr/lib/anaconda/storage/__init__.py", line 1156, in mtab return self.fsset.mtab() File "/usr/lib/anaconda/livecd.py", line 372, in doPostInstall f.write(anaconda.storage.mtab) File "/usr/lib/anaconda/backend.py", line 297, in doPostInstall anaconda.backend.doPostInstall(anaconda) File "/usr/lib/anaconda/dispatch.py", line 205, in moveStep rc = stepFunc(self.anaconda) File "/usr/lib/anaconda/dispatch.py", line 126, in gotoNext self.moveStep() File "/usr/lib/anaconda/gui.py", line 1313, in nextClicked self.anaconda.dispatch.gotoNext() File "/usr/lib/anaconda/iw/progress_gui.py", line 79, in renderCallback self.intf.icw.nextClicked() File "/usr/lib/anaconda/gui.py", line 1334, in handleRenderCallback self.currentWindow.renderCallback() DMError: dm device does not exist
Created attachment 396328 [details] Attached traceback automatically from anaconda.
this comes at the end of the live install process (after 'making post-install changes to file systems' or whatever it's called), when using dlehman's swap.py fix for https://bugzilla.redhat.com/show_bug.cgi?id=567840 .
Patch for 567840 revised to prevent this failure as well.
confirmed, works in alpha rc4.